What is a PIREP?
A pilot report is a first-hand account of conditions aloft filed by a pilot in flight: turbulence, icing, cloud bases and tops, flight visibility, wind and temperature. It is the only weather source that reports what an aircraft actually experienced rather than what a model or a ground sensor inferred. UA marks a routine report; UUA marks an urgent one.
How current are these reports?
The national PIREP feed carries roughly the last 90 minutes of reports and is republished every 5 minutes. A report is a snapshot of one aircraft at one place and time — conditions a few thousand feet away or twenty minutes later can differ.
